Help! Internet Explorer is Ignoring some of my media queries

after viewport 1366 is when a lot of the rules start to be ignored I have no idea what I did wrong. my link is (http://julianmcneilldesigns.com)

oh i forgot to mention in my first post that its not working in ie8. Thanks i'll defintely change size of the pages.

There is no media query support for IE8 and below. You could try this jQuery plugin for older browser support: https://github.com/ryanve/response.js.

I'm using respond.js but for some reason some of my media query rules will not work
